The check-snapshot command verifies the user, system and configuration ![](/@@/translation-newline)
data of the snaps included in the specified snapshot.
![](/@@/translation-newline)
The check operation runs the same data integrity verification that is ![](/@@/translation-newline)
performed when a snapshot is restored.
![](/@@/translation-newline)
By default, this command checks all the data in a snapshot. ![](/@@/translation-newline)
Alternatively, you can specify the data of which snaps to check, or ![](/@@/translation-newline)
for which users, or a combination of these.
![](/@@/translation-newline)
If a snap is included in a check-snapshot operation, excluding its ![](/@@/translation-newline)
system and configuration data from the check is not currently ![](/@@/translation-newline)
possible. This restriction may be lifted in the future.

The create-cohort command creates a set of cohort keys for a given set of snaps.
![](/@@/translation-newline)
A cohort is a view or snapshot of a snap's "channel map" at a given point in ![](/@@/translation-newline)
time that fixes the set of revisions for the snap given other constraints ![](/@@/translation-newline)
(e.g. channel or architecture). The cohort is then identified by an opaque ![](/@@/translation-newline)
per-snap key that works across systems. Installations or refreshes of the snap ![](/@@/translation-newline)
using a given cohort key would use a fixed revision for up to 90 days, after ![](/@@/translation-newline)
which a new set of revisions would be fixed under that same cohort key and a ![](/@@/translation-newline)
new 90 days window started.
